NAME
       git-update-server-info - Update auxiliary info file to help dumb
       servers

SYNOPSIS
       git-update-server-info [--force]

DESCRIPTION
       A dumb server that does not do on-the-fly pack generations must have
       some auxiliary information files in $GIT_DIR/info and
       $GIT_OBJECT_DIRECTORY/info directories to help clients discover what
       references and packs the server has. This command generates such
       auxiliary files.

OPTIONS
       -f|--force
	      Update the info files from scratch.

OUTPUT
       Currently the command updates the following files. Please see
       [1]repository-layout for description of what they are for:

       ·  objects/info/packs

       ·  info/refs

BUGS
       When you remove an existing ref, the command fails to update info/refs
       file unless --force flag is given.
